Our Registered Care homes across the country support adults with learning disabilities and complex needs.
In Hampshire we have a range of services including registered care services, supported living, day activities and outreach support for people who live independently in the community. Our services span the Hampshire coast from Emsworth to New Milton. Our teams support people with learning disabilities to live a life that is meaningful to them.
